#44190 - Generating Video Signals
Hi,
I'm trying to generate BW video signals with an at89c52 at 24 MHz. This is based on this page with an PIC uC: rtvideo5.
I'm using two resistor on P1 to make an basic D/A converter like this:

..............900R
P1.0 ---[===]----
..............450R......|--- TV out
P1.1 ---[===]----/

so writing 0 will give me 0V(SYNC), 1 will give aprox .33V(BLACK), 2 = .66V(GREY) and 3 = 1V(WHITE).
There are some random points that apear on the TV, but no matter what delay I put betwen shades it only apears dots... what makes me think that P1 is no latching the values.(Back to 0 always after mov???)
Should I use pullups on P1 for this? Any sugestions?
